Output 3623d0f36492b680569310e02bea368b6e615945009f8b0168ea9e2860654c64: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2d95dfd33343a788dae64015a613651330a09e OP_EQUAL
address
3L832dFcrprC75NSmNaPvALmwg3b6mbM1y
transaction
3623d0f36492b680569310e02bea368b6e615945009f8b0168ea9e2860654c64
spent
true